Real Estate Final Exam
When property changes hands, the deed is recorded. There's a fee for recording, so
why would anyone choose to pay this fee? - (answer)-It puts the public on notice
regrading ownership.

Which of these is NOT an example of price fixing? - (answer)-Jake's firm agrees to
charge all clients a listing commission of between 2% and 2.5%

To Make Valid Computations of adjustments for the sales comparison approach to
value, elements of comparison must be applied in a specific order. Which of these
elements listed has the highest priority? - (answer)-Conditions of Sales

A buyer with a 15-year, $250,000 loan at a 5.5% interest rate has a monthly principal
and interest payment totaling $2,042.71. What;s the total amount the borrower will pay
back over the life of the loan? - (answer)-$367,687.80

You're explaining to your client that using electronic documents and signatures
simplifies the home buying process. Your client is skeptical about these signatures. You
describe the Uniform Electronic Transactions ACT (UETA) and tell your client? -
(answer)-The UETA gives electronic signatures that same legal weight as "wet"
signatures.

Katherine is purchasing a second home as an investment/ vacation property. She has a
large down payment, and the seller is financing the rest of the purchase. Which of these
statements are true? - (answer)-The CD & LE aren't required in a seller-financed
transaction.

Select the situation that correctly represents a true conflict of fiduciary duties. -
(answer)-Nikki's seller client has instructed her not to present offers that are less than
the listing price. This is a conflict of Nikki's duty of disclosure, which requires her to
present all offers, and her duty of obedience.

An abandoned or otherwise unused commercial or industrial site with suspected
contaminants is know as? - (answer)-A brownfield

Camille, a buyer, wants to change the price already agreed to in a sales contract, she
should use? - (answer)-Amendment

Prior to the ______, there was no legal protection for women who endured sexual
harassment from landlords and sellers when they attempted to obtain housing. -
(answer)-Housing and Community Development Act of 1974

,"I understand why you want a buyer representation agreement," your buyer tells you.
"But what's in it for me?" - (answer)-"Without it, you are unrepresented."

Marcus listed his property with Home Sweet Home Realty and one of its listing agents,
Ron Savage. About a month later, Ron filed for bankruptcy, Which of these statements
about this situation are true? - (answer)-The agency agreement only terminates if the
broker or the principal declares bankruptcy.

Which of the following is an example of a universal agent? - (answer)-Conservator

Leon and Beth own 1/13 of a timeshare estate. They own week 20, 21, 40, 41. These
are are inheritable - What type of ownership is this? - (answer)-Fee Simple

Sondra thinks the new business contract she's signed with her business partner is valid.
Both parties are legally competent, the purpose is a business transaction so it's a legal
purpose, an offer was made and accepted, and a fee has been negotiated and
documented. Which essential element of a valid contract has Sondra not yet
considered? - (answer)-Where consent was voluntary.

Which of the following is a tactic used by a predatory lender? - (answer)-Encouraging
Debt

Home Inspector Maura was walking Thad through a property inspection. The frame
house, on slab foundation, had mulch piled about 18 inches next to the house. Why was
Maura noting this as a concern? - (answer)-Mulch next to wood siding may lead to wood
rot.

LaTonya's aunt left her a bungalow on the outskirts of the city. For many years, it was
the place for family holiday gatherings, and LaTonya's sister was even married there.
That's why her family is so upset that she plans to sell the bungalow as soon as she
gets it cleaned out. Which real property right allows her to sell the property? - (answer)-
Disposition

Which of the following statements is true about government loans? - (answer)-They're
insured or guaranteed by a government agency.

When a contractor doesn't provide a specific dates for when the terms needs to be met,
what should the parties assume regarding performance of the contract? - (answer)-
Performance must take place within a "reasonable time."

Which of these is NOT a likely feature of a bridge loan? - (answer)-Amortized loan paid
back over a period of no more than five years.

Prudence just finished paying off the debt on her loan, so the lender released the
property's title to her. What clause in her mortgage stipulates this? - (answer)-
Defeasance

, Christy found a property was for sale by owner and made an offer. The seller accepted
Christy's offer, but neither of them knew how to proceed. LIcensee Zelda helped Christy
complete the necessary purchase documents and walk her through the process. What
kind of agency exists? - (answer)-Implied Agency

Which of these are excluded on a title insurance policy on Martha's property because of
the schedule of exceptions? - (answer)-A verbal lease agreement Martha has with her
neighbor to lease her garage.

Which of these regarding the Brownfield law is true? - (answer)-The Smiths have
discovered chemical contamination on the property deed to them by their late parents.
The Brownfields Law may provide funds to help them clean up the site.

What does the Brownfield Law Provide - (answer)-The Brownfield Law provides direct
funding, typically in the form of grants, to property owners to assist in the assessment
and cleanup of contaminated sites.

Bill is joining his inspector Hank for the inspection of the property he hopes to purchase.
Hank notices that the dirt on the exterior of the home slopes towards the house. He
explains that it should slope away from the home. What problem might this create? -
(answer)-Basement Leaks

Which of these is NOT an example of a group boycott? - (answer)-Sean and the
associated brokers in his firm agree to purchase their marketing materials from a single
supplier so they get a quantity discount.

Gene and Alex bought a property that backed up to a neighborhood park. The previous
owner mentioned that ever since the park was built eight years ago, the next-door
neighbor who works at the park has cut through the yard to get to the park rather than
go around via the streets, which saves about half a mile. What kind of easement is this?
- (answer)-Easement by Prescription

Which of these gurantees is offered by a general warranty deed but not a special
warranty deed? - (answer)-The seller will defend against all claims against the
property's title.

Which of the following can help a licensee avoid being accused of unauthorized practice
of law? - (answer)-Using Approved Fill in the Blank Forms.

Whitney and Justin are about to close on their refinance, and their loan amount is
$362,000. They are paying a 1.5% origination fee. How much will their origination fee
be? - (answer)-$5,430
